چکیده مقاله:
Compositions of Al۲O۳+Si, SiO۲+Al and Al+Si systems were prepared to study the effect of reaction bonding process on the mullite formation. The composition of each system was adopted according to mullite stoichiometery and sintered in ۷۰۰-۱۶۰۰°C range. Results showed that the formation of reaction bonded mullite starting from Al۲O۳+Si mixtures, proceeded in two partially overlapping steps, the oxidation of Si to SiO۲, and the reaction of SiO۲ and Al۲O۳ to form mullite. In this system, up to ۱۴۰۰°C, conversion of Si to SiO۲ was taken place and cristobalite formed, but mullite formation was not observed. Mullite phase started to form at ۱۴۵۰°C. Results indicated that complete reaction was not occurred up to ۱۶۰۰°C and ۲ hours soaking time. XRD patterns of samples in Al+ SiO۲ system showed that the reaction through sequences: (a) reduction of SiO۲ by Al, (b) formation of a- Al۲O۳ and SiO۲-rderived Si oxidation, and (c) mullite formation. X-ray diffraction patterns of heat-treated Al+Si system showed that reaction between Al and oxygen at ۹۰۰°C was occurred with the reaction product being a- Al۲O۳ Oxidation of Si and formation of mullite were not detected in this system. SEM micrographs showed that both Al۲O۳+Si and SiO۲+Al systems have similar microstructures, which consisted of a- Al۲O۳, mullite and free Si. The microstructures of the samples in Al+Si system consisted of a- Al۲O۳ free Al and Si with intermetallic Al-Si compound.
